Fill in the blanks to correctly complete the sentence. (132 ÷ 12 = __) because (12 × __) = 132.

11

10

12

13

Benjamin has 34 apples and wants to distribute them equally among 5 friends. How many apples will each friend get and how many apples will be left over?

6 remainder 4

7 remainder 0

5 remainder 4

6 remainder 3
